2019 USA Hockey Pacific District Silver Level Goalie Symposium

Description

Introducing USA Hockey's new Goalie Coach Development Program which works in conjunction with its Coaching Education Program (CEP) to give coaches at every level the opportunity to hone their goalie-teaching skills.

“We’ve created a Goalie Coach Development Program that has three levels,” said Phil Osaer, USA Hockey’s American Development Model manager for goaltending. “It's sort of like an elective system within the CEP, with the goal that every team in the United States has at least one coach on the staff having gone through some goalie coach development.”

Pacific District will host a HP Silver Level Goalie Symposium in conjunction with their Goaltending Development Camp on August 2nd-4th in Irvine, CA. Coaches who complete this symposium will go up one level within the CEP program excluding to a level 4 or 5. These coaches will get a chance to work with top Pacific District Goaltenders under the supervision and guidance of USA Hockey Goaltender Development Coordinators at the Symposium.
